We always appreciate a testimonial from the people delivering INTENT, our newest smoking prevention programme. See what Laura and Wayne from N.E. Lincolnshire have to say below.
"After our training with Sally, we trained our School Nursing team to deliver on our pilot school, where we taught year 7 & 8 pupils. They found the sessions useful and for it to be a positive experience for both year groups.
Following on from this we managed to recruit 8/10 secondary school and PRUs. We carried out the initial training to the schools face to face through interactive power point.
Intent has provided schools with a focus and a toolkit to teach to***co control in an interactive way. Intent is easy to use, providing all resources, lesson plan and whiteboard power points for each lesson. It links to the statutory guidance for Health Education making ideal resource for school.
We are delighted from the reaction and interaction from all of the schools involved."
Laura Peggs (Wellbeing Programme Lead for Schools) and Wayne Gould (To***co Control Lead)
North East Lincolnshire Council

INTENT is a smoking prevention programme. It works by targeting adolescents who have never smoked prior to its delivery. INTENT reduces smoking initiation by first getting adolescents to engage with anti-smoking messages, then creating Personal Plans (or “Implementation Intentions”) about how to...

INTENT is an evidence-based smoking prevention programme which is already being delivered in England and Scotland. It is a 4 year programme which means that it benefits students aged 11-15.
